Gertrude L Young 1880–1963 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: Dec 1880

Birth Location: Ohio

Death Date: 1963

Death Location: Portland, Multnomah County, Oregon, USA

Father: Julius Bolles

Mother: Amorette Foote

Spouse(s): Frank Myer

Children(s):

In 1880, Gertrude L Young entered the world in Ohio, born to Julius D Bolles And Amorette Mehitable Foote. In 1900, Gertrude L Young resided in Center, Wood, Ohio, USA. Gertrude L Young married Frank P Myer. Gertrude L Young passed away in 1963 in Portland, Multnomah County, Oregon, USA.
